Analysis of Sulfur and Phosphorus Compounds with a Flame Photometric Detector on the Agilent 6890 Series Gas Chromatograph
Abstract:
A gas chromatograph (GC) with a flame photometric dtector (FPD) is frequently employed in analyzing complex samples for specific compounds. The wavelength filter of the FPD can be set to select for many elements, but it is most commonly used to detect sulfur and phosphorus. This application note discusses the uses of the FPD in gas chromatography, demonstrates the linearity and method detection limits (MDL) of the 6890 Series GC with an FPD, and gives examples of analyses of organophosphorus pesticides using the 6890 GC with an FPD.
